LetPQRbe a triangle withR(-1,4,2). SupposeM(2,1,2)is the mid point ofPQ. The distance of the centroid ofPQRfrom the point of intersection of the linex-20=y2=z+3-1andx-11=y+3-3=z+11is

Solution:

Given: 

x-20=y2=z+3-1 and x-11=y+3-3=z+11

x-20=y2=z+3-1=klet

x=2, y=2k, z=-k+3   ...i

Also, x-11=y+3-3=z+11=λlet

x=λ+1, y=-3λ-3. z=λ-1   ...ii

Using i and ii,

2=λ+1, 2k=-3λ-3

λ=1, 2k=-3-3

λ=1, k=-3

x=2, y=-6, z=0

So, the intersection point of two given lines is 2,-6,0.

Now, we know that centroid G divides MR (median) in the ratio 1 : 2.

So, by using section formula, G1×-1+2×23,1×4+2×13,1×2+2×23

So, centroid is G(1, 2, 2).

Let A be the point of intersection of given lines.

AG=2-12+2+62+2-02

AG=1+64+4

AG=69
